Obituary for Wanda Joyce Cunningham (Chaney)

Wanda Cunningham of Big Spring, age 67, passed away on Monday, December 11th, 2017.

Family funeral services are pending at Rest Haven Cemetery in Irion County. Arrangements are under the direction of Miller Family Funeral Home.

Mrs. Cunningham was born on January 30th, 1950 in Midland, Texas to W. G. Chaney and Joyce Chaney. She married Hal Turner Sr.. They had 4 children together. He proceeded her in death. On February 14,1998 she married Jack Cunningham. He also precedes her in death. She was a Nurse's Aide and did care giving in the Snyder and Big Spring areas. She enjoyed playing domino's online, romance novels, and her grand babies.

She is survived by her children;
1 Son
Hal Turner and Wife Angela of Abilene, TX
3 Daughters
Carrie Beck and Husband Daniel of Snyder, TX
Cathy Kligora of Big Spring, TX
Molly Turner of Big Spring, TX
2 Sisters
Betty and Husband Ronnie Chambers of Abilene, TX
Sondra and Husband Ronnie Claxton of Denver City, TX
3 Brothers
Roger Chaney of Abilene, TX
Donald and Wife Robbie Chaney of Abilene, TX
Weldon and Wife Vicki Chaney of Brownwood, TX
8 Grandchildren, 11 Great grand children, 1 on the way, and numerous, nieces, nephews and cousins.
She was preceded in death by her Sister Oleta Fowler, Brother Robert Chaney, her Sister-in-law, Joan Chaney, her parents W. G. and Joyce Chaney, Husbands Hal Turner Sr and Jack Cunningham.
